Fulton Oursler was one of the great editors of his time, ruling over the Macfadden publishing empire for two decades. He created the first true-crime magazine, True Detective Mysteries, and off-beat titles like Brain Power, Ghost Stories and True Strange Stories. Macfadden's GHOST STORIES magazine (1926-31) offered spooky tales in every flavor, many of them told in the confessional style of Macfadden's "true"-style magazines. This first of two volumes includes 19 stories, complete with original illustrations. Extensive nonfiction material includes the history of GHOST STORIES, as well as detailed biographies of every GHOST STORIES editor, and every author whose stories appear in this volume.

Officially, Elmer Brown Mason was a government entomologist in charge of the Gulf States. Privately, he journeyed to the dangerous corners of the world in search of adventure. In 1915-16, he turned his experiences into vivid, and fantastic, fiction set in the places he knew.
